Subject: BitmapBarn cut-over — done, mostly painless

Hi Priya,

Quick wrap-up on last night's cut-over. We moved the image cache off the old BitmapBarn nodes that were leaking roughly 80 MB an hour thanks to the orphaned thumbnail buffers. New build pins the buffer pool and recycles handles properly; heap has been flat for twelve hours now. Old nodes are drained and will be decommissioned Friday. For your release notes, the config we went live with is below.

deployment values, hadup-yajog:
[holion]
team = silwyn
access_code = ac_eb6e99
host = holion.novacio.internal
port = 5672
owner = kasok.sorion
peer = sorvan.kelvinet.local

With the legacy Ferrowick ORM mappers removed, each service now talks to the Cinderpath data layer through a thin adapter. New team members should know that the old session factory is gone; connection pooling, retry policy, and statement timeouts are all handled by the adapter itself. Do not re-introduce per-query session objects — that pattern caused most of our historical deadlocks. Once the adapter package is installed, confirm it boots cleanly against staging. The adapter expects the following configuration values.

config for fafog-fajog:
[siliel]
port = 5672
team = istion
host = siliel.torvaworks.example
region = central-4
access_code = ac_f2a375
timeout_ms = 1000

Transferring ThumbForge (thumbnail generation queue) effective Monday. State: backlog stable, ~2k jobs/hr. Known issues: retry storm on corrupt EXIF inputs (mitigation deployed, root fix pending), and the GPU worker pool autoscaler overshoots on weekends. Runbook updated last week. Pending work: dead-letter queue alerting, and migrating the resize presets to config service. No open incidents. Credentials rotation done. All future escalations, deploy approvals, and roadmap questions for ThumbForge go to the new owner, named below.

approver of tajog-fawig = Ulaix Novwyn Fenys

Before signing the Tidewell plugin manifest, confirm your plugin resolves the known calendar sync conflict: events edited in both the Tidewell core and a connected calendar within the same window must merge by last-writer-wins, not duplicate. Ceremony observers will test this live. Bring your plugin's signing stub and verify the fingerprint read aloud matches your printed copy. Should the ceremony laptop reboot mid-signing, the session is restored with the recovery passphrase provided below.

strongbox words: druath-quenael